Introduction Textainer Group Holdings (NYSE:TGH) is one of the largest container lessors in the world, and as most of its lease agreements have multi-year terms, the earnings visibility is pretty good. The average remaining lease tenor is approximately 6 years which means Textainer has a pretty good idea of the cash flows coming in over the next decade or so. And unless some of its lessees are going bankrupt, I am confident in Textainer’s ability to manage the current fleet.
